My Buying Guides on Light Lotion For Dry Skin

Why I Look for a Light Lotion for Dry Skin

When my skin feels dry, I want something that hydrates without feeling heavy or greasy. A light lotion is usually the best choice for me because it absorbs quickly, layers well under sunscreen or makeup, and still gives my skin the moisture it needs.

What I Check Before Buying

Before I choose a lotion, I always look at the ingredient list and the texture. I prefer lotions with hydrating ingredients like glycerin, hyaluronic acid, ceramides, aloe vera, and shea butter in lighter amounts. I also avoid formulas with too much fragrance or alcohol, since those can make my dry skin feel worse.

Texture and Absorption Matter to Me

For dry skin, I need a lotion that feels lightweight but still nourishing. I usually test whether it spreads easily and sinks in quickly without leaving a sticky or oily finish. If it disappears into my skin and leaves it soft, I know it is a good fit.

Ingredients I Prefer

These are the ingredients I usually trust for dry skin:

  • Glycerin: Helps pull moisture into my skin.
  • Hyaluronic Acid: Gives my skin a plumper, more hydrated feel.
  • Ceramides: Support my skin barrier and help reduce dryness.
  • Niacinamide: Helps calm and strengthen my skin.
  • Aloe Vera: Feels soothing when my skin is irritated.

Ingredients I Try to Avoid

I am careful with lotions that contain strong fragrance, drying alcohols, or too many harsh additives. These ingredients can sometimes make my dry skin feel tight or sensitive. If my skin is already flaky, I want a gentle formula instead of one that might irritate it.

How I Choose the Right Formula

I choose based on how dry my skin feels. If my dryness is mild, a simple lightweight lotion is enough. If my skin feels very dry or rough, I look for a lotion that is still light but has extra barrier-supporting ingredients. I also pay attention to whether I need it for my face, body, or both.

When I Use Light Lotion

I like using light lotion right after showering because my skin absorbs moisture better then. I also apply it in the morning before sunscreen and at night if my skin feels dry. On days when my skin needs more care, I may reapply to keep it comfortable.
